+package be.nikiroo.utils.ui;
+
+import java.awt.Color;
+import java.awt.Dimension;
+import java.awt.Graphics;
+import java.awt.Image;
+import java.awt.image.BufferedImage;
+import java.awt.image.ImageObserver;
+
+/**
+ * This class converts an {@link Image} into a textual representation that can
+ * be displayed to the user in a TUI.
+ * 
+ * @author niki
+ */
+public class ImageTextAwt {
+       private Image image;
+       private Dimension size;
+       private String text;
+       private boolean ready;
+       private Mode mode;
+       private boolean invert;
+
+       /**
+        * The rendering modes supported by this {@link ImageTextAwt} to convert
+        * {@link Image}s into text.
+        * 
+        * @author niki
+        * 
+        */
+       public enum Mode {
+               /**
+                * Use 5 different "colours" which are actually Unicode
+                * {@link Character}s representing
+                * <ul>
+                * <li>space (blank)</li>
+                * <li>low shade (░)</li>
+                * <li>medium shade (▒)</li>
+                * <li>high shade (▓)</li>
+                * <li>full block (█)</li>
+                * </ul>
+                */
+               DITHERING,
+               /**
+                * Use "block" Unicode {@link Character}s up to quarter blocks, thus in
+                * effect doubling the resolution both in vertical and horizontal space.
+                * Note that since 2 {@link Character}s next to each other are square,
+                * we will use 4 blocks per 2 blocks for w/h resolution.
+                */
+               DOUBLE_RESOLUTION,
+               /**
+                * Use {@link Character}s from both {@link Mode#DOUBLE_RESOLUTION} and
+                * {@link Mode#DITHERING}.
+                */
+               DOUBLE_DITHERING,
+               /**
+                * Only use ASCII {@link Character}s.
+                */
+               ASCII,
+       }

+       /**
+        * Return the textual representation of the included {@link Image}.
+        * 
+        * @return the {@link String} representation
+        */
+       public String getText() {
+               if (text == null) {
+                       if (image == null || size == null || size.width == 0
+                                       || size.height == 0) {
+                               return "";
+                       }
+
+                       int mult = 1;
+                       if (mode == Mode.DOUBLE_RESOLUTION || mode == Mode.DOUBLE_DITHERING) {
+                               mult = 2;
+                       }
+
+                       Dimension srcSize = getSize(image);
+                       srcSize = new Dimension(srcSize.width * 2, srcSize.height);
+                       int x = 0;
+                       int y = 0;
+
+                       int w = size.width * mult;
+                       int h = size.height * mult;
+
+                       // Default = original ratio or original size if none
+                       if (w < 0 || h < 0) {
+                               if (w < 0 && h < 0) {
+                                       w = srcSize.width * mult;
+                                       h = srcSize.height * mult;
+                               } else {
+                                       double ratioSrc = (double) srcSize.width
+                                                       / (double) srcSize.height;
+                                       if (w < 0) {
+                                               w = (int) Math.round(h * ratioSrc);
+                                       } else {
+                                               h = (int) Math.round(w / ratioSrc);
+                                       }
+                               }
+                       }
+
+                       // Fail safe: we consider this to be too much
+                       if (w > 1000 || h > 1000) {
+                               return "[IMAGE TOO BIG]";
+                       }
+
+                       BufferedImage buff = new BufferedImage(w, h,
+                                       B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);
+
+                       Graphics gfx = buff.getGraphics();
+
+                       double ratioAsked = (double) (w) / (double) (h);
+                       double ratioSrc = (double) srcSize.height / (double) srcSize.width;
+                       double ratio = ratioAsked * ratioSrc;
+                       if (srcSize.width < srcSize.height) {
+                               h = (int) Math.round(ratio * h);
+                               y = (buff.getHeight() - h) / 2;
+                       } else {
+                               w = (int) Math.round(w / ratio);
+                               x = (buff.getWidth() - w) / 2;
+                       }
+
+                       if (gfx.drawImage(image, x, y, w, h, new ImageObserver() {
+                               @Override
+                               public boolean imageUpdate(Image img, int infoflags, int x,
+                                               int y, int width, int height) {
+                                       ImageTextAwt.this.ready = true;
+                                       return true;
+                               }
+                       })) {
+                               ready = true;
+                       }
+
+                       while (!ready) {
+                               try {
+                                       Thread.sleep(100);
+                               } catch (InterruptedException e) {
+                               }
+                       }
+
+                       gfx.dispose();
+
+                       StringBuilder builder = new StringBuilder();
+
+                       for (int row = 0; row + (mult - 1) < buff.getHeight(); row += mult) {
+                               if (row > 0) {
+                                       builder.append('\n');
+                               }
+
+                               for (int col = 0; col + (mult - 1) < buff.getWidth(); col += mult) {
+                                       if (mult == 1) {
+                                               char car = ' ';
+                                               float brightness = getBrightness(buff.getRGB(col, row));
+                                               if (mode == Mode.DITHERING)
+                                                       car = getDitheringChar(brightness, " ░▒▓█");
+                                               if (mode == Mode.ASCII)
+                                                       car = getDitheringChar(brightness, " .-+=o8#");
+
+                                               builder.append(car);
+                                       } else if (mult == 2) {
+                                               builder.append(getBlockChar( //
+                                                               buff.getRGB(col, row),//
+                                                               buff.getRGB(col + 1, row),//
+                                                               buff.getRGB(col, row + 1),//
+                                                               buff.getRGB(col + 1, row + 1),//
+                                                               mode == Mode.DOUBLE_DITHERING//
+                                               ));
+                                       }
+                               }
+                       }
+
+                       text = builder.toString();
+               }
+
+               return text;
+       }

+       /**
+        * Return the {@link Character} corresponding to the 4 given colours in
+        * {@link Mode#DOUBLE_RESOLUTION} or {@link Mode#DOUBLE_DITHERING} mode.
+        * 
+        * @param upperleft
+        *            the upper left colour
+        * @param upperright
+        *            the upper right colour
+        * @param lowerleft
+        *            the lower left colour
+        * @param lowerright
+        *            the lower right colour
+        * @param dithering
+        *            TRUE to use {@link Mode#DOUBLE_DITHERING}, FALSE for
+        *            {@link Mode#DOUBLE_RESOLUTION}
+        * 
+        * @return the {@link Character} to use
+        */
+       private char getBlockChar(int upperleft, int upperright, int lowerleft,
+                       int lowerright, boolean dithering) {
+               int choice = 0;
+
+               if (getBrightness(upperleft) > 0.5f) {
+                       choice += 1;
+               }
+               if (getBrightness(upperright) > 0.5f) {
+                       choice += 2;
+               }
+               if (getBrightness(lowerleft) > 0.5f) {
+                       choice += 4;
+               }
+               if (getBrightness(lowerright) > 0.5f) {
+                       choice += 8;
+               }
+
+               switch (choice) {
+               case 0:
+                       return ' ';
+               case 1:
+                       return '▘';
+               case 2:
+                       return '▝';
+               case 3:
+                       return '▀';
+               case 4:
+                       return '▖';
+               case 5:
+                       return '▌';
+               case 6:
+                       return '▞';
+               case 7:
+                       return '▛';
+               case 8:
+                       return '▗';
+               case 9:
+                       return '▚';
+               case 10:
+                       return '▐';
+               case 11:
+                       return '▜';
+               case 12:
+                       return '▄';
+               case 13:
+                       return '▙';
+               case 14:
+                       return '▟';
+               case 15:
+                       if (dithering) {
+                               float avg = 0;
+                               avg += getBrightness(upperleft);
+                               avg += getBrightness(upperright);
+                               avg += getBrightness(lowerleft);
+                               avg += getBrightness(lowerright);
+                               avg /= 4;
+
+                               // Since all the quarters are > 0.5, avg is between 0.5 and 1.0
+                               // So, expand the range of the value
+                               avg = (avg - 0.5f) * 2;
+
+                               // Do not use the " " char, as it would make a
+                               // "all quarters > 0.5" pixel go black
+                               return getDitheringChar(avg, "░▒▓█");
+                       }
+
+                       return '█';
+               }
+
+               return ' ';
+       }
